Redis集群可以让人们享受 更大的存储容量。Redis集群是一组Redis服务器的分布式部署,它们之间相互通信并相互信任,组成一个分布式系统,支持海量数据。此外,它还可以支持跨数据中心和虚拟私有云部署。Redis集群还可以为用户提供灵活的扩展性、优异的可用性、高容错性、即时的故障恢复和快速的数据处理能力。
Redis集群支持将一个大容量的数据集拆分成若干个 sharding,每个 sharding都分布在 Redis集群中的节点上,这样就降低了单台服务器上数据量的压力,尤其是在面对大数据量的时候更加有效。此外,一台 Redis 服务器的存储容量也不再特别受限制,但要注意的是,这台 Redis 服务器的性能必须要满足 Redis 大容量的需求。
此外,Redis集群还支持更复杂的读写操作,节点之间可以自由地数据拆分和迁移,并且支持数据的实时同步,让用户在多台节点组成的集群上获得更高的隔离性和可用性。而且,Redis集群可以根据实际情况调整不同节点上的存储能力,以符合用户要求。
例如,下面的Redis示例将自己添加到Redis集群中:
#加入到集群
redis-cli --cluster create 10.0.0.1:7001 10.0.1.1:7002--cluster-replicas 1
#查看集群状态
redis-cli --cluster info
综上所述,Redis集群可以提供灵活的扩展能力,将单台服务器的存储容量不再受限,以满足用户的不同任务的负载要求。它能够提供更复杂的读写操作,以更好地支持大容量的数据集,并有利于可用性和容错性的提升。